Jason Biggs

Jason Matthew Biggs, an American actor, was born on May 12, 1978, in Pompton Plains, New Jersey. Over his distinguished career, he has received notable accolades, including a Screen Actors Guild Award, as well as nominations for a Daytime Emmy Award and a Satellite Award. Biggs is best recognized for his leading role as Jim Levenstein in the American Pie film series spanning from 1999 to 2012. His other major credits in film include Loser (2000), Saving Silverman (2001), Anything Else (2003), My Best Friend's Girl (2008), Life Happens (2011), Grassroots (2012), and Best. Christmas. Ever! (2023).

On television, Biggs is acclaimed for his leading roles as the voice of Leonardo in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les (2012–2014), Larry Bloom in the Netflix original series Orange Is the New Black (2013–2014; 2017; 2019), and other TV series. A versatile performer, Biggs has also featured in a Broadway production, contributed to anthologies, and ventured in music and hosting.
